Advantages of Inpatient Drug and Alcohol Treatment in West Jefferson, Ohio

Drug and alcohol addiction to substances such as heroin, meth, alcohol, cocaine or prescription drugs like oxycontin, demerol or hydrocodone, when left untreated, can result in an individual losing everything that is meaningful in their life such as their kids, employment, physical health and even their house. Drug addiction and alcoholism are treatable issues. In fact, people in West Jefferson, OH recover everyday and achieve long term sobriety. While also getting clean and sober, individuals that go into inpatient addiction treatment centers also learn how to repair relationships and how to put their lives back in order and how they can keep it that way. Because of the poor mental and physical condition that addiction creates in a person, it can be difficult to think clearly enough to make the logical choice to seek out and start an inpatient addiction treatment program.

One of the barriers to beginning treatment can be the fear of the withdrawal process when stopping drugs or alcohol. However, there is a good resolution for the issue of withdrawal that makes it safe for people to come off of drugs or alcohol. That solution is called detox. Safely getting individuals off drugs or alcohol with a medical detox process is the initial step of an inpatient addiction treatment program. After detox, there are many vital steps to deal with the psychological and physical issues that accompany alcohol and drug addiction. Completing an inpatient drug and alcohol program in West Jefferson is worth the benefits that can last the rest of your life.
